Output dfca917585bc538c3b0d0895491345c1c8dd7ec739eecd2e0d6a5caf26b067bc:0

value
1808629
script pubkey
OP_0 OP_PUSHBYTES_20 254e83ea02fc97eeef4035fd5d01bdda315093cd
address
bc1qy48g86szljt7am6qxh746qdamgc4py7d7tfunx
transaction
dfca917585bc538c3b0d0895491345c1c8dd7ec739eecd2e0d6a5caf26b067bc
confirmations
256951
spent
true